Before the incident
[REDACTED] was on the dock inside a trailer on forklift.
What happened
[REDACTED] had to unbuckle herself to get off the forklift and then [REDACTED] slid off the step with left Lt foot and braced herself with her left leg which hit first on the step had one hand on the handle on the forklift and the other hand on the side of the forklift and as doing so the left knee twinge and felt a sharp knife pain and proceeded to finish her shift. Left foot slipped off the step and [REDACTED] was holding on so that prevented her from falling to the ground.
Injury or illness
Left knee strain
Object or substance involved
Stepping off forklift slipped
Summary line
Stepping off the forklift and LT foot slipped twisting her LT knee
